Unlike Hamachi, Gameranger is free and it is developed just for games. There are several games to be played and thousands of players to be challenged. The games include Rise of Nations series, Command and Conquer series, Age of Empires series etc. You just need to download and register using your e-mail and that's it, tada.. you are good to go.
I played several games on Gameranger and feel very comfortable with it. No configuration, just host or join a game and then play. On peak hours, players can go around 50k. There are so many games you can choose from. You can also invite your friend to a game or add a stranger and make new friends. Gameranger is totally different from Hamachi and it brings your experience to the next level. Make sure you uninstall any Hamachi software before you install Gameranger because it might disturb your gameplay. Furthermore, there are no limitation in Gameranger so you can play as many games as you like with more than 5 players in a room. Not like Hamachi, one network only can accommodate 5 people and after that you need to purchase in order to get more player to come to your network. You end up wasting your time.
